Content writing vs copywriting

Copywriting and content writing are both crucial parts of a successful digital marketing strategy. The two work together to raise awareness and generate leads. While their ultimate goal is the same, their approaches are different. By understanding their differences, you can better understand which types of writing will suit your needs.

Copywriting is an art of creating compelling messages that persuade readers to take action. For example, Apple’s company website contains great copywriting. It explains the products the company sells and encourages users to buy.

Content writing, on the other hand, is a method of producing informative, lengthy articles and blog posts that educate and inform the audience. This type of content is used to increase brand awareness and promote products and services. Ideally, this kind of writing consists of around 2,100 to 2,400 words.

Whether your business is small or large, you need content and copywriting to attract potential customers. Both forms of content have to fight for attention, but it is important to know what you need from each to get the results you want.

Creating quality, well-written copy is a critical element of any marketing campaign. Copywriters work on the bottom of the sales funnel to help guide potential customers toward the finish line. They use the features of a product to create persuasive material that is easy to read and compelling enough to persuade consumers. In addition to writing for advertising, many content writers also produce sales emails and landing pages.

Getting paid to write

One of the best ways to generate leads for your company is through a good content marketing campaign. Content marketing helps readers understand your business, make a decision about whether to buy from you, and connect with you online. While writing for the sake of writing is not a new concept, it has become increasingly important to your bottom line. You can earn good money as a freelance writer, but you need to be a jack of all trades.

To find the best content marketing sites, check out a couple of industry trade journals and websites. Some of the better known publishers include Industry Dive, SmartBrief, and FierceMarkets. These publishers are always looking for writers and offer lucrative opportunities to those who can hit the ground running.
